The romantic night

Today, it is a very romantic night. But let me give you a quick definition of our romantic night. It is that night when both of our toddlers sleep early, and hubby doesn’t have late-night meetings and my work for the day is done. It’s a wild combination and seldom happens together. So yes, this is indeed a very romantic night.

We started sweet-talking each other and I quickly brushed up my memory power and talked about one particular memory. It was soon after our wedding. When we visited my in-laws, they noticed a red mark on his neck and started questioning. The young generation burst into laughter while the old generation slowly understood things. It was a long-lost memory and I felt so loved by just telling him about it. But HE was sitting there without many reactions and asked straight to my face, ‘when did this happen’? I was dumbstruck, awestruck, thunderstruck and all the other synonyms as well. I could remember that as a scene in my favorite movie and here he sits thinking whether I made up the story.

So I asked him, tell me one of your fondest memory and put a sudden halt to the romantic night. He said he remembers everything and mentioned all the trips we went on. I insisted on hearing a specific memory. He thought for a while and said, ‘ohh I remember that day… In Goa… We went alone walking… It was hartal and noontime… It was piping hot and we didn’t get any food… Do you remember that?’ I was seriously in the process of getting undressed. And there goes another romantic night for vain.
